The Old Capitol Museum in Jackson, Mississippi, is a captivating destination for history enthusiasts and curious travelers alike. This beautifully restored building, once the seat of Mississippi's government, offers an intriguing glimpse into the state's rich historical tapestry. Visitors can explore fascinating exhibits that highlight local history, architecture, and the evolution of governance in Mississippi, all set within a stunning neoclassical structure that dates back to the early 19th century.

    Getting There

    Walking

    If you are starting from downtown Jackson, head towards State Street. Begin at the intersection of Capitol Street and State Street. Walk east on Capitol Street until you reach the intersection with State Street. Turn left onto State Street. Continue walking for about two blocks. The Old Capitol Museum will be on your left at 100 State St, Jackson, MS 39201.

    Public Transit

    From any point in Jackson, locate the nearest bus stop for the JTRAN (Jackson Transit System). Take the bus route that heads towards downtown Jackson. Make sure to get off at the stop closest to State Street. Once you exit the bus, walk east along Capitol Street until you reach State Street. Turn left on State Street and walk for about two blocks; the Old Capitol Museum will be on your left at 100 State St, Jackson, MS 39201.

    Biking

    If you have access to a bike, start from downtown Jackson and head towards State Street. Take Capitol Street heading east until you hit State Street. Turn left on State Street and continue for about two blocks. The Old Capitol Museum will be located on your left at 100 State St, Jackson, MS 39201. Be sure to follow local bike lanes and traffic rules for a safe ride.

    Discover more about Old Capitol Museum

    Nestled in the heart of Jackson, the Old Capitol Museum stands as a proud testament to Mississippi's storied past. Once the center of legislative activity, this historic edifice is now a museum dedicated to preserving the rich history of the state. Visitors are welcomed into a space that is not only architecturally impressive but also filled with artifacts and exhibits that narrate the tale of Mississippi's journey through time. The museum features a variety of displays that delve into topics such as statehood, civil rights, and notable events that have shaped the region. Each exhibit is thoughtfully curated to ensure an engaging experience for guests of all ages. As you stroll through the museum, you'll find that the building itself is a work of art, showcasing stunning neoclassical architecture that has been carefully preserved. The grand staircases, intricate moldings, and iconic columns provide a glimpse of the elegance of the era in which it was built. The museum also hosts various educational programs and events, making it a vibrant center for community engagement and learning. Whether you're a history buff or simply looking for an enriching way to spend a day, the Old Capitol Museum offers an unforgettable journey into Mississippi's past.
